Loss of a Best Friend





Unfortunately we had to put Velvet down tonight and it was one of the hardest things I have ever done in my life- I couldn't even go through the entire process. I told Brenna that I would be able to go in the room with her and Velvet, but I couldn't do it. Velvet was a great dog for our family. She loved us to a fault because of the protection she thought she needed to give us.
Velvet was with Brenna for 10 years and I was with her for 6 years.
We had to put her down for one main reason, and in addition her quality of life was getting worse as the days passed. She had very bad arthritis, a cronic bacterial infection since July, a hard time breathing, severe edema in her legs, and some mystery bleeding that started the last few days. That main reason is that Sydney is now very active and wanted to play with Velvet and once this past weekend Sydney touched her legs and Velvet snipped at her. The snip was a warning snip at most, but we couldn't live with ourselves if something more were to happen to Sydney. You too often hear those stories where the family dog injures the youngest family member & the parents say "they never thought their dog would do that". We never thought that Velvet would hurt anyone, but we aren't willing to take any risks with our precious little girl or anyone else's little one. Our hearts will be heavy over the next several days as we remember the soft, chubby, loyal, snoring dog that we loved.
